Failed findings
-
(A)-(P) Person-In-Charge-Duties (Pf)Inspector note: PIC - food safety certificate has been expired for several months - no one in the kitchen had one either address as discussed
-
Effectiveness-Hair Restraints (C)Inspector note: Ensure all food handlers are wearing proper hair restaints while working with food
-
Wiping Cloths Use Limitation (C)Inspector note: Set up as discussed in the kitchen - one sanitizing bucket for raw foods and another one for ready to eat foods
-
Nonfood-Contact Surfaces (C)Inspector note: Clean in between all in place cooking equipment from visible soils grease and grime
-
Grease Trap(C)Inspector note: Clean to remove all rusted areas and visible soils
